EDUCATION/EXPERIENCE • Equivalent to an Associate’s degree or higher with an emphasis in Business and/or Accounting; • Three years of responsible experience in the maintenance of financial records; • Experience with computerized data entry and accounting systems. OVERVIEW: Under general direction, to assist with the preparation of the district-certificated payrolls requiring a high level of skill in spreadsheet use and database management. Consistently ethical behavior and the ability to maintain strict confidentiality are essential.
